Output 960007582aebd2e6c498d7cfe97ba124b6b0f22a16d6bcf8be1cea8fe17eadb4:724

value
1636
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0c8e12d63d80624b25775317aa0285f323893f43b2a4cb25cf53b3237ffddea4
address
bc1ppj8p943asp3ykfth2vt65q597v3cj06rk2jvkfw02wejxllam6jqtkvskt
transaction
960007582aebd2e6c498d7cfe97ba124b6b0f22a16d6bcf8be1cea8fe17eadb4